Summary
- The Fed still appears to be struggling with deciding if inflation is a bigger risk than slower economic growth.
- TMC Research’s Fed funds model anticipates a moderate bias for a rate cut in the near future.
- A key source of uncertainty for monetary policy: how or if inflation changes due to Trump tariffs that are scheduled to take effect on Apr. 2.
By James Picerno
Signs of slower US economic growth continue to emerge, while inflation remains “sticky.” A degree of stagflation risk, in other words, remains a near-term challenge for policy decisions....
